Dehydrating with the Philips Air Fryer: A Step-by-Step Guide to Culinary Mastery

1. Selecting the Right Ingredients: Choose fresh, ripe produce, herbs, or meat for optimal results. Ensure they are thoroughly cleaned and cut into uniform pieces for even dehydration.

2. Preparing the Philips Air Fryer: Preheat the air fryer to the desired temperature, typically between 125°F and 165°F, depending on the type of food you are dehydrating. Consult your air fryer’s manual for specific guidelines.

3. Arranging the Food: Place the prepared food in a single layer on the air fryer‘s cooking rack, ensuring there is enough space between pieces for proper airflow. Overcrowding may hinder even dehydration.

4. Setting the Timer: Depending on the food and desired level of dryness, set the timer accordingly. Refer to your air fryer‘s manual or experiment with different durations to achieve the perfect texture.

5. Monitoring the Process: Keep an eye on the food as it dehydrates, checking for doneness and adjusting the timer if necessary.

6. Storing Dehydrated Food: Once the food is dehydrated to your liking, allow it to cool completely before storing it in airtight containers. Store in a cool, dry place to maintain its quality and freshness.

Tips for Dehydrating Food with the Philips Air Fryer: A Path to Dehydrating Mastery

  • Experiment with Different Temperatures: Varying the temperature allows you to achieve different textures. Lower temperatures result in chewier dehydrated foods, while higher temperatures create crispier snacks.
  • Monitor Food Closely: Dehydration times can vary depending on the food and desired level of dryness. Keep a close eye on the food to prevent over-dehydration, which can result in burnt or brittle textures.
  • Store Dehydrated Food Properly: To maintain the quality and freshness of dehydrated foods, store them in airtight containers in a cool, dry place. This will help preserve their flavor and prevent spoilage.

Questions You May Have

1. Q: What types of food can I dehydrate with the Philips Air Fryer?

A: You can dehydrate a wide variety of foods, including fruits, vegetables, herbs, meat, and even nuts.

2. Q: How do I know when my food is properly dehydrated?

A: The texture of the food is a good indicator of its dryness. Dehydrated foods should be chewy or crispy, depending on your preference.

3. Q: How long does it take to dehydrate food in the Philips Air Fryer?

A: Dehydration times vary depending on the type of food and desired level of dryness. It can take anywhere from a few hours to several hours.

4. Q: Can I dehydrate food in batches?

A: Yes, you can dehydrate food in batches. However, ensure that the food pieces are evenly distributed in a single layer on the air fryer’s cooking rack.

5. Q: How do I store dehydrated food?

A: Store dehydrated food in airtight containers in a cool, dry place. This will help preserve its quality and freshness.
